2021 Alabama Auxin Training-Best Management Practices
1.All applicators who will spray dicamba on resistant row crops in Alabama will need to participate this training, regardless if they have received training certificate in the past. People who handle mixing and loading are also required to take the training.2.The 2021 training certificate will be valid only for 2021 season based on current federal labels.3.Training fee is $15 per person which can be paid by credit or debit card using the link below.4.Participants can check federal labels if they are unsure about certain questions in the quiz.5.Participants will be able to download their certificates directly from Canvas training course only after 1) paying for training fee, 2) using the link provided in the receipt email to register the training course, 3) finishing the training on Zoom, and 4) passing the quiz in the training course.6.Contact your local extension office if you have technical difficulty or unreliable internet for virtual training. In-person training may be offered at limited compacity and will be determined case by case.7.Dr. Steve Li and Dr. David Russell will provide 2021 weed control update for major row crops following the Auxin Training on Feb 11, Feb 25 and Mar 8.

RESTAURANT REVITALIZATION FUND OVERVIEW
3;00 P.M. – THURSDAY, APRIL 29, 2021
An overview of the Restaurant Revitalization Fund (RRF) will be provided in this virtual session. You can learn about this funding opportunity and information that will help you prepare.
Eligible businesses include restaurants, food stands, food trucks, food carts, caterers, bars, saloons, lounges, and taverns. Also eligible are snack and nonalcoholic beverage bars (e.g., coffee shops, ice cream shops), bakeries, brewpubs, tasting rooms, taprooms, breweries and/or microbreweries, wineries, and distilleries to name a few more. There are others! Is your business eligible? Attend this webinar and learn more about requirements of eligibility and how to apply.
